MacBook Pro lock-out

Good afternoon everyone.


I was in hospital for an extended period of time due to a brain injury. Now home I'm getting my life back together. I can't though for the life of me remember my Macbook Pro password. Or locate my recovery key.


I have access to my desktop Mac, my iPad and iPhone. Can anyone advise please how I can now unlock or reset my Macbook Pro.

If you have forgotten your Mac login passcode; after trying three attempts, you should find an option to reset your passcode with your Apple Account.


From there, you simply follow the prompts and your Mac should simply restart like normal.


NOTE: You may need to sign back into iCloud and other services after the successful login.
